For the academic year 2023-2024, the average acceptance rate of Most Searched Graduate Schools In New York is 36.11%. The yield, also known as enrollment rate, is 23.99%.
A total of 136,674 have applied, 49,350 admitted, and 11,838 students have enrolled one of Most Searched Graduate Schools In New York.
Cornell University is the tightest school to admit with 8.00% acceptance rate, and CUNY Bernard M Baruch College has the second lowest acceptance rate of 50.00%.
